I really like Carol Ann Duffy's The World's Wife and Amanda Lovelace's The Princess Saves Herself in This One. The Princess... was released just this year and seems to be part of a trend for really unstructured poetry at the moment. Milk and Honey by Rupi Kaur has been really popular and looks similar, but I haven't read that one yet.

I have had my own poetry eBook (of my own Triolets, with accompanying original photos/artwork) on the back burner for a while, but - like any other book (or work of art) - I suspect success has as much to do with how you market it (on creative websites, social media, blogs, Amazon, etc.) in addition to stellar content (the latter of which just has to come with plain confidence in yourself and perhaps some structured feedback from the critique area). The arrangement is also tricky. Lucky for me I already have some experience in this area publishing my public domain compilations. Good luck!
